In the Matter of constructing a monolithic concrete sidewalk on the north side of
Van Buren Ave. abutting the property described as follows: Lot 14, Stipe's Rearrangement
of north one-half of Lot 22 of Halls Add. to Hyde Park otherwise known as 1011 Van Buren
Ave.,
under Preliminary Order 182682 approved May_7,__ 1957
Intermediary Order approved
A public hearing having been had upon the above improvement upon due notice, and the Council
having heard all persons, objections and recommendations relative thereto, and having fully considered
the same; therefore, be it
RESOLVED, By the Council of the City of St. Paul that the precise nature, extent and kind of im-
provement to be made by the said City is construct a monolithic concrete sidewalk on the
north side of Van Buren Ave. abutting the property described as follows: Lot 14,
Stipe's Rearrangement of north one-half of Lot 22 of Halls Add. to Hyde Park otherwise
known as 1011 Van Buren Ave.,
and the Council hereby orders said improvement to be made.
RESOLVED FURTHER, That the Commissioner of Public Works be and is hereby instructed and
directed to prepare plans and specifications for said improvement, and submit same to the Council for
approval; that upon said approval, the proper city officials are hereby authorized and directed to pro-
ceed with the making of said improvement in accordance therewith.
